Transaction 58eec1eb3b172dadeef6002810a1d3c0df7af8e243556f4e96ef466e0553fbb4
1 Input
1 Output
-
58eec1eb3b172dadeef6002810a1d3c0df7af8e243556f4e96ef466e0553fbb4:0
- value
- 386679
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d95373f5d5bb402e0105401877855994da64648 OP_EQUAL
- address
- 3D939DeRBE1pKRqXeod7DBxDvFb8rJKxZ6